Galloway didn't answer. He examined the tiny set once more, carefully. He and Keyes looked at each other.
He turned, and swung it against the water jacket of the port engine. The plastic cracked at the first blow. He swung it twice more before throwing what remained into the bilge.
He did not look back at her.
"Coast Guard," Keyes was repeating. 'You told her—what? That you were going to call them, when we found the gold?"
"That's what my parole officer advised me to do. I don't know if I would have. But she seems to have forced my hand."
"I see. Yeah, I see it. Blow the whistle, claim your salvor's cut, and to hell with me, eh?" "It wouid've been legal, anyway. We'd have gotten title to it eventually—if your story held up."
'You weren't going to do it," said Hirsch suddenly.
"Bernie—"
"No. Don't bother. I understand now." She shuddered. "You weren't going to call at all. You want that gold as much as he does. You're just like him"
"I don't know about that. But you're damned right I want my share, yeah."
4You can't do this, Galloway. You can't do it to yourself. Not again."
"Go to hell," he said then. You're not my conscience."
Still staring at him, she put her hand to her mouth.
Her scream broke Keyes's control. One stride and his hands were around her neck, forcing her down. Caffey yelled and dove at him, but the older man shrugged him off; the boy staggered into a bulkhead. You little bitch," Keyes said, in a detached, unemotional tone. "Dirty little Jewish whore—"
The butt of the carbine made a hollow sound against his skull. Galloway, holding the rifle reversed like a bat, looked down at the crumpled figure.
"Look out!" screamed Caffey, behind him.
Galloway turned in time to duck the fire axe. The blade whacked deep into a beam and stuck. Aydlett let go of the handle. He came for Galloway, his big scarred hands held wide. Then one of them moved, to his belt. When it came back up it held a fid.
"Shad—goddamnit, what are you doin'!"
"Killin' you, Tiller. Just like I promised I would."
The six-inch taper of steel feinted toward his eyes. Galloway got the carbine up just as the point dropped and lunged toward his stomach, too fast and close to avoid. He was anticipating it in the pit of his gut when Caffey grabbed the waterman's arm from behind.
Aydlett jammed his elbow back without looking. It caught the boy in the bandaged ribs. His mouth opened soundlessly; he let go and reeled back. But by then Galloway had the barrel up, a round in the breech, and the muzzle firmly centered on Aydlett's massive chest.
"Siddown, Shad," he said.
The man glared down at him, then glanced at the barrel. For a moment Galloway thought he might try to brush it aside. His finger tightened.
Aydlett squatted slowly on the deck.
Galloway breathed out. He looked dqwn at Hirsch. "Help her up, Jack," he said tightly.
"Right." Caffey, pale and scared, jumped to obey. He tried to lift her in his arms and failed.
